ORACLE EBS中快速查看某个Request的Output File或log等信息(转)

ORACLE EBS中快速查看某个Request的Output File或log等信息

 

项目上,经常有请求报红报黄等问题反映到技术顾问这边,但是由于某些权限的限制,有时候哪怕System Administrator职责也只能看到某个Request信息,但是不能查看它的Output File。用下面这个方法可以很方便地查看请求的输出和日志等信息,甚至不用进系统就可以查看了,只需要一个请求编号就可以:

Sql代码  

  1. /* Function: GET_URL
  2. *
  3. * Purpose: Constructs and returns the URL for a Concurrent Processing
  4. *          log or output file.
  5. *
  6. * Arguments:
  7. *  file_type - Specifies the type of file desired:
  8. *       fnd_webfile.process_log = The log of the concurrent process identified  by the parameter ID.
  9. *       fnd_webfile.icm_log     = The log of the ICM process identified by ID.
  10. *                                 Or, the log of the ICM process that spawned
  11. *                                 the concurrent process identified by ID.
  12. *                                 Or, the log of the most recent ICM process
  13. *                                 if ID is null.
  14. *       fnd_webfile.request_log = The log of the request identified by ID.
  15. *       fnd_webfile.request_out = The output of the request identified by ID.
  16. *       fnd_webfile.request_mgr = The log of the concurrent process that ran the request identified by ID.
  17. *       fnd_webfile.frd_log     = The log of the forms process identified by ID.
  18. *       fnd_webfile.generic_log = The log file identified by ID.
  19. *       fnd_webfile.generic_trc = The trace file identified by ID.
  20. *       fnd_webfile.generic_ora = The ora file identified by ID.
  21. *       fnd_webfile.generic_cfg = The config file identified by ID.
  22. *       fnd_webfile.context_file= Applications Context file identified by ID.
  23. *       fnd_webfile.generic_text= Generic file using text transfer mode.
  24. *       fnd_webfile.generic_binary = Generic file using binary transfer mode.
  25. *       fnd_webfile.request_xml_output = The xml output of Concurrent Request.
  26. *
  27. *  id        - A concurrent process ID, concurrent request ID, or file ID
  28. *                 depending on the file type specified.
  29. *              For fnd_webfile.context_file,fnd_webfile.generic_text,
  30. *              fnd_webfile.generic_binary this value is null.
  31. *  gwyuid    - The value of the environment variable GWYUID used in constructing the URL.
  32. *  two_task  - The database two_task, used in constructing the URL.
  33. *  expire_time - The number of minutes for which this URL will remain valid.
  34. *  source_file - Source file name with full patch
  35. *  source_node - Source node name.
  36. *  dest_file   - Destination file name
  37. *  dest_node   - Destination node name
  38. *  page_no     - Current page number
  39. *  page_size - Number of lines in a page
  40. *  Returns NULL on error.  Check the FND message stack.
  41. */
  42. FUNCTION GET_URL(FILE_TYPE   IN NUMBER,
  43. ID          IN NUMBER,
  44. GWYUID      IN VARCHAR2,
  45. TWO_TASK    IN VARCHAR2,
  46. EXPIRE_TIME IN NUMBER,
  47. SOURCE_FILE IN VARCHAR2 DEFAULT NULL,
  48. SOURCE_NODE IN VARCHAR2 DEFAULT NULL,
  49. DEST_FILE   IN VARCHAR2 DEFAULT NULL,
  50. DEST_NODE   IN VARCHAR2 DEFAULT NULL,
  51. PAGE_NO     IN NUMBER DEFAULT NULL,
  52. PAGE_SIZE   IN NUMBER DEFAULT NULL) RETURN VARCHAR2;

Sql代码  

  1. SELECT FND_WEBFILE.GET_URL(4,                              --输出类型
  2. 3615219,                        --请求编号
  3. ‘APPLSYSPUB/PUB‘,
  4. ‘FCWW‘,
  5. 10)
  6. FROM DUAL;

第一个参数4表示request的output,(可根据需要决定)
/* Define file types for get_url */
process_log constant number := 1;
icm_log constant number := 2;
request_log constant number := 3;
request_out constant number := 4;
request_mgr constant number := 5;
frd_log constant number := 6;
generic_log constant number := 7;
generic_trc constant number := 8;
generic_ora constant number := 9;
generic_cfg constant number := 10;
context_file constant number := 11;
generic_text constant number := 12;
generic_binary constant number := 13;
request_xml_output constant number :=14;

第二个参数是request_id
第三个参数是环境参数GWYUID
第四个参数是two_task,
第五个参数是url有效的分钟数. 
然后就是把这个url复制到ie就可以看到了.

时间: 2024-07-30 10:20:57

ORACLE EBS中快速查看某个Request的Output File或log等信息(转)的相关文章

Oracle EBS 中直发订单Drop Ship流程的系统操作记录

Oracle EBS 中直发订单Drop Ship流程的系统操作记录 应用场景: A公司向客户B销售产品,但是自己不生产该产品,而是向供应商C来采购,并且通常是要供应商C直接把货发到B客户处,属于贸易型企业经常用到的业务流程,有些集团公司下的子公司销售业务也用这种方式. 在实际业务中,并非所有的销售都是企业内部发出的,为了节约成本.提高周转效率.甚至应急销售,企业往往将外部企业也作为自己销售供货的来源之一,通过采购后直接发货的方式,将其他企业的货物直接销往自己的客户.这种销售业务模式,系统中称之

Oracle EBS中有关Form的触发器的执行顺序

http://blog.csdn.net/postfxj/article/details/8135769 触发器执行顺序: 1.  当打开FORM时: (1)       PRE-FORM (2)       PRE-BLOCK(BLOCK级) (3)       WHEN-NEW-FORM-INSTANCE (4)       WHEN-NEW-BLOCK-INSTANCE (5)       WHEN-NEW-RECORD-INSTANCE (6)       WHEN-NEW-ITEM-I

ORACLE EBS中查看系统已经打过的补丁

SELECT COUNT (BUG_NUMBER)  FROM AD_BUGS WHERE BUG_NUMBER LIKE '%7303031%'  --对应 patch号 ; --TABLESAD_BUGSAD_APPLIED_PATCHES AD_APPLIED_PATCHES是你自己ADPATCH打的那些,但是安装的时候已经包含的PATCH,这个表不会记录,所以如果要查询某个PATCH是否已经APPLIED,还是AD_BUGS. FROM: http://blog.csdn.net/cun

oracle ebs中并发程序定义查询sql

SELECT DISTINCT fa.APPLICATION_SHORT_NAME, fa.BASEPATH, fat.APPLICATION_NAME, fe.EXECUTABLE_NAME, fe.EXECUTION_FILE_NAME, fcp.CONCURRENT_PROGRAM_NAME, fcp.OUTPUT_FILE_TYPE, fcp.OUTPUT_PRINT_STYLE, fcpT.USER_CONCURRENT_PROGRAM_NAME, fcpT.LANGUAGE, fcp

MyEclipse中快速查看错误

当代码中有错误的时候,MyEclipse会用红线标示错误.这个时候在错误地方按下F2就会显示错误详情了.

Oracle EBS Form 发布到Server端的注意事项

前段时间在本地XP系统上测试了一些整合javabean的Form例子,想着发布到服务器段去看看能否运行正常,一开始以为会和本地XP系统一样,部署到相关的目录下进行一些配置就可以了,但实际过程却和想象的大相径庭,部署到服务器上可称得上是一波三折.下面将Oracle EBS Form 发布到Server端的若干注意事项阐述如下: 1.确定EBS版本 由于不同版本EBS配置jar文件和发布javabean jar包的位置存在一些差异,所以必须要知道EBS版本,这样遇到问题才好搜索对应的解决方案.可以通

Oracle EBS Web ADI 中的术语

(版权声明,本人原创或者翻译的文章如需转载,如转载用于个人学习,请注明出处:否则请与本人联系,违者必究) 异步调用异步调用是这样子的,和引入接口表中的数据到Oracle应用中的进程不同,上传数据到接口表是一个单独的进程(例如,它们不是在同一时间发生的).当上传开始时,引入程序会被调用并且request ID会返回给用户.Oracle Applications会继续在后台运行引入程序,用户需要手工检查引入程序是不是在正确处理.那意味着提交上传和引入程序完成是不同步的,因此使用了异步术语. 客户端一

Oracle EBS的BIP报表中显示特殊字体

http://oracleseeker.com/2009/08/25/font_mapping_setup_for_special_character_print_in_oracle_ebs_bip/ 如若在BIP报表中使用了一些特殊的字体,这些字体在JRE的字体库中没有的话,则BIP报表的运行结果就不正确,最典型的例子就是条码字体的打印. 如下图是我在rtf模板中使用code39字体设计的条码显示 但是在Oracle EBS环境下运行之后的结果如下,条码字体的格式丢失了: 这是由于FO引擎在生

查看EBS中BI Publisher的版本

查看EBS中BI Publisher的版本问题,Oracle提供了如下的几种方法: 从BI Publisher产生的报表文件查看 通过系统已打过的补丁(Patch)来决定,通过补丁号和BI Publisher的版本对应关系得出最终的版本 基于MetaInfo.class文件的版本号来决定,通过MetaInfo.class文件的版本号和BI Publisher的版本对应关系得出最终的版本 由于使用2,3方法必须知道补丁和版本的对应关系以及MetaInfo.class文件和版本的对应关系,因此使用起